Grand Emerald Place offers competitive pricing that stands out favorably against both St. Joseph County and the broader Indiana average. For instance, residents can secure a semi-private room for $1,642, which is significantly lower than the county's average of $4,265 and even more so compared to the state's average of $3,739. Similarly, studio apartments at Grand Emerald Place are available for $2,341 - substantially less than the county's rate of $3,538 and slightly above the state average of $3,258. Even for one-bedroom accommodations, priced at $2,919, Grand Emerald Place aligns closely with St. Joseph County's figure of $2,930 while remaining more affordable than the Indiana state average of $3,300. This pricing structure not only highlights Grand Emerald Place as an economical choice but also emphasizes its commitment to providing quality living options without compromising on comfort or care.
| Floor plans | Grand Emerald Place | St. Joseph County | Indiana |
|---|---|---|---|
| Semi-Private | $1,642 | $4,265 | $3,739 |
| Studio | $2,341 | $3,538 | $3,258 |
| 1 Bedroom | $2,919 | $2,930 | $3,300 |
Grand Emerald Place in South Bend is best suited for seniors who prize a warm, homey atmosphere where staff truly know residents and daily life centers on personal attention, social connection, and ease of navigation. Families that want a smaller, community-focused setting with frequent, responsive communication will find this campus appealing, especially those who value on-site amenities like a dining room, activity spaces, a garden approach, and a legit sense of neighborhood within a retirement environment. For memory care, however, this particular community does not offer a dedicated program on-site, so families should plan to compare options that include memory care or consider nearby options that specifically market that level of support.
Those weighing alternatives should consider whether a larger campus, more robust medical staffing, or a dedicated memory care building is essential. The absence of memory care here and the possibility of inconsistent meal quality or staffing quirks may push families toward communities with explicit dementia programs, 24/7 nursing coverage, or stronger oversight in dietary accommodations. If strict, predictable scheduling and continuous, round-the-clock medical attention are top priorities, the option that fits those needs better should be chosen. Plans should also account for the potential of limited weekend staffing or restricted visiting hours, which can disrupt a loved one's routine and family involvement.
The strongest positives at Grand Emerald Place are the personal feel and the visible commitment to a caring, participatory environment. Reviews consistently praise cleanliness and appealing common areas, the presence of an on-site nurse Monday through Friday, and a staff culture that residents and families often describe as friendly or welcoming. The smaller, intimate scale gives staff opportunities to get to know residents well, which translates into tailored activities, frequent check-ins, and a sense of "being at home." Many families highlight home-cooked meals, engaging activities, and a dining environment that fosters social interaction, alongside convenient features like a salon, back patio, garden plans, and on-site event programming.
Yet, several notable drawbacks temper those strengths. Infestations and housekeeping concerns have appeared in the feedback, including reports of bed bugs in a specific room and other cleanliness-related issues such as overflowing trash and laundry at times. While some guests describe the food as excellent and varied, others call the dining program inconsistent, with complaints about portion sizes, dietary accommodations, and reliance on pre-prepared items. Staff behavior is another mixed point, with some residents and families reporting rude or disengaged interactions on certain shifts, and a few criticism-laden notes about administrative responsiveness and billing practices. These realities mean that reliability and a consistently high standard of daily living should be verified in person before committing.
Practical steps for families preparing to evaluate Grand Emerald Place include requesting candid conversations with front-line caregivers and management, observing multiple shifts, and touring during mealtimes to assess food quality and service. Families should verify whether dietary restrictions can be accommodated, and whether the kitchen can handle resident-specific needs over time. Inquiries should cover maintenance responsiveness, the process for reporting leaks or safety concerns, and a clear view of how care services are billed beyond base rates. It is essential to confirm visitation policies, security of access after business hours, and how emergency communication with families is handled, ensuring that hospitalizations or changes in health status are immediately reported.
Ultimately, Grand Emerald Place offers a compelling combination of a cozy, community-driven environment with strong staff devotion and a lively activity calendar. The decision hinges on what a family values most: if a loved one thrives in a smaller, nurturing setting with consistent personal attention and does not require on-site memory care or 24/7 clinical oversight, this campus can be an excellent match. If, however, memory care, stringent cleanliness standards, flawless dining consistency, uninterrupted staffing, or broader medical support are non-negotiable, this site warrants comparison with alternatives that more clearly meet those criteria. A disciplined, in-person assessment - front-line staff interviews, resident conversations, and a careful read on the most recent maintenance and dietary practices - will determine whether Grand Emerald Place is the best fit or an option to be passed in favor of a facility with a more defined scope of care.

This part of South Bend, Indiana, offers a variety of amenities that cater to the needs of seniors. With multiple healthcare facilities nearby such as The South Bend Clinic and Mishawaka Osteopathic Clinic, residents have access to quality medical care. Pharmacies like CVS and Health Mart are conveniently located for prescription needs. There are also cafes like Starbucks for socializing and hospitals such as Franciscan Alliance within close proximity in case of emergencies. Nearby parks like Mary Gibbard Park provide opportunities for outdoor recreation and leisurely walks. Restaurants such as Arby's and Chick-Fil-A offer dining options within a short distance. Additionally, the AMC South Bend 16 theater is available for entertainment outings. Overall, this area provides a mix of healthcare services, dining options, recreational activities, and entertainment venues suitable for senior living.
